MTS Broadcast Compatibility

This recorder can receive or record MTS (Multichannel TV sound) broadcast.
By connecting the recorder to your stereo system or stereo TV, you will experience the SAP or stereo sound.

SAP (Second Audio Program broadcast)

A separate audio program, usually broadcast in a second language with the main language.
